NFL Career

Allen was drafted by the Dallas Cowboys in the second round of the 1994 NFL Draft. He quickly became a starter on the Cowboys' offensive line and was a key part of their Super Bowl XXX victory in 1995. Allen was named to 11 Pro Bowls and seven All-Pro Teams during his 14-year NFL career. He played for the Cowboys from 1994 to 2005 and the San Francisco 49ers from 2006 to 2007.

Retirement and Hall of Fame Induction

After retiring from the NFL in 2008, Allen worked as a sports analyst and was inducted into the Pro Football Hall of Fame in 2013. He was named to the NFL's 100th Anniversary All-Time Team in 2019.
